Output 3c358558ae3fe5ea0422110504fd32cb8471dc3f9b2c4e3e4e7e2e0c4bbfc920:0

value
5185634
script pubkey
OP_0 OP_PUSHBYTES_20 86a1396ca266dfb991b065bf9df1befc0d7c893e
address
bc1qs6snjm9zvm0mnydsvklemud7lsxhezf7us5cl6
transaction
3c358558ae3fe5ea0422110504fd32cb8471dc3f9b2c4e3e4e7e2e0c4bbfc920
confirmations
319598
spent
true